Split And Differ
You are given an array $A$ of length $N$. Find any array $B$ of length **at most** $3N$, containing **positive** integers, such that the following conditions hold: - No two adjacent elements of $B$ are equal, and - It is possible to partition $B$ into exactly $N$ non-empty contiguous subarrays such that the sum of the elements in the $i$-th part is equal to $A_i$.
